Phyllostachys rubromarginata

Its common name comes from the colorization of the margins of the newly sprouted culm sheaths, exhibiting a reddish stripe.

[3] Red margin bamboo is a cold-hardy, temperate mountain bamboo which grows and spreads quickly, creating a tall screen, and reproducing by running underground rhizomes.

Phyllostachys rubromarginata culms may reach as high as 4 to 9 m (13 to 30 ft), while in China, it is reported as high as 16 m (52 ft).

[5] Its high-quality timber is used in basket making, and has become a popular ornamental plant in North America.

[6] It grows wild in Guangxi and Guizhou as scrub and along banks of gullies.
